Active Ingredients:
Equal volumes of each ingredient in 12X, 24X, LM1 potencies. Aralia racemosa, Blatta americana, Blatta orientalis, Chelidonium majus, Hydrastis canadensis, Linum usitatissimum, Phosphorus, Sulphur, Trifolium pratense

Uses

Uses: For temporary relief of symptoms related to dust mites and roaches:  skin irritations, congestion, sneezing, minor respiratory difficulties, itchy, watery eyes, muscle and join pain, coughing

Warnings: Stop use and ask a doctor if symptoms persist or worsen

If pregnant of breastfeeding, ask a health professional before use

Keep this and all medication out of reach of children

In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away

Directions: Initially, depress pump until primed. Hold close to mouth and spray directly into mouth. Use 3 times daily. Use additionally as needed. Adults: 3 pump sprays. Children 2-12: 2 pump sprays

Inactive Ingredients: Citric acid, potassium sorbate, pure water

The letter HPUS indicate that the components in this product are officially monographed in the Homeopathic Pharmacopoeia of the United States
